Mickey Mouse and Friends wow audience in Dubai

An all-star line-up of more than 25 Disney characters including the fab four Mickey Mouse, Minnie Mouse, Donald Duck and Goofy took theatre-goers down memory lane, performing some of Disney’s greatest songs from the blockbuster movies Aladdin, The Little Mermaid and Disney•Pixar’s Toy Story.

The classic, ‘A Whole New World’ took parents on a journey down memory lane, as Aladdin and Jasmine made a special guest appearance.

Disney Live! presents Mickey’s Music Festival will run until Saturday 9th April, with performances taking place at 3:30pm (‘School’s Out’ Special) and 7:30pm on Thursday 7th; 3:30pm and 7:30pm on Friday 8th; and 11:30am, 3:30pm and 7:30pm on Saturday 9th April 2016.
